#f4c659 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f4c659 is composed of 95.7% red, 77.6%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 18.9% magenta, 63.5%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 42.2 degrees, a saturation of 87.6% and a lightness of 65.3%. #f4c659 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ffb2 with #e98d00.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

● #f4c659 color description : Soft orange.
#f4c659 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f4c659 has RGB values of R:244, G:198,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.19, Y:0.64,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16041561.
